Isili, the football match ends in a brawl

The eighth-round match of the First Category championship, played at the Ottavio Corda municipal stadium in Isili, ended with a huge question mark. A scuffle between players on the pitch and on the bench forced the referee to stop the game with eight minutes remaining in the regulation ninety minutes. When the referee then called the teams back onto the pitch, the away team refused to come onto the pitch.
The disagreement
It all started with a foul in midfield against the Isili striker while the home team, in second place in the standings, was leading 3-0. "While our player was down," said Isili president Mario Luigi Casu, "he was fouled again by another Carloforte player during a set piece. His teammates rushed onto the pitch from the bench to defend their Isili player."
The guests
Carloforte team president Giuseppe Buzzo gave a different version of events. "Shortly before the end, a Verde Isola player committed a foul that was perhaps a bit too serious in midfield, and the entire Isili bench rushed over to ours, kicking and punching the Carloforte players. Some ran away, others stayed behind to defend themselves."
The referee
Following the brawl, the referee showed a red card to an Isili player on the bench. "The referee saw what happened," said president Mario Luigi Casu, "and he will take the necessary action."
Meanwhile, while these things were happening, the visitors called an ambulance and the police. But according to the referee's intentions, the match should and could have been concluded regularly. Despite the insistence of the home team, the visiting team did not back down. Everything will now be decided by the sports judge, based on the referee's documentation of the events that occurred during the match.
